Who was Saint Philip Neri?

Philip was a student, a teacher, and a businessman who became a priest in 1551, after spending more than a dozen years in a lay ministry of prayer and service.  He became influential in the Counter-Reformation movement.  As a confessor, he spent hours hearing confessions and had the ability to   tell penitents their sins before they confessed. His special sense of humor endeared him to those he served. through humor he was knock down walls of pretense that kept others from service.  His humor was always shown in a charitable way.  He served the youth of his time through music and other activities that helped keep them safe and happy. 

"St. Philip possessed a playful humour, combined with a shrewd wit. He considered a cheerful temper to be more Christian than a melancholy one, and carried this spirit into his whole life."

 Marian Prayer of Saint Philip Neri

Mary, I love you. 
Mary, make me live in God, with God, and for God. 
Draw me after you, holy mother. 
O Mary, may your children persevere in loving you. 
Mary, Mother of God and mother of mercy, pray for me and for the departed.
Mary, holy Mother of God, be our helper.
In every difficulty and distress, come to our aid, O Mary.
O Queen of Heaven, lead us to eternal life with God.
Mother of God, remember me, and help me always to remember you.
O Mary, conceived without sin, pray for us who have recourse to you.
Pray for us, O holy Mother of God, that we may be made worthy of the promises of Christ.
Holy Mary, Mother of God, pray to Jesus for me.
